Linux Mint Türkiye

Yazılım => Yazılım Genel => Konuyu başlatan: istanbul - 09 Eylül 2016, 18:27:04

Başlık: Duran servis otomatik yeniden başlatılsın
Gönderen: istanbul - 09 Eylül 2016, 18:27:04
Selam,

mysql server bir sebepten ötürü durduğunda otomatik olarak kendini başlatabilmesi için ne yapabilirim.

Başlık: Ynt: Duran servis otomatik yeniden başlatılsın
Gönderen: Butterfly - 09 Eylül 2016, 22:21:25
Linux Mint ya da dağıtımı sürümü nedir? Lütfen konu açmadan önce bağlantıdaki hususlara dikkat edelim.

[warning] Konu Açarken Dikkat Edilmesi Gerekenler (https://forum.linuxmint.net.tr/index.php?topic=3067.0)[/warning]

Burasını (https://www.digitalocean.com/community/tutorials/how-to-configure-a-linux-service-to-start-automatically-after-a-crash-or-reboot-part-1-practical-examples) referans olarak ekleyelim. Linux Mint 18 veya Ubuntu 16.04 kurulu sistemlerde /lib/systemd/system dizini altındaki servis dosyalarında Restart= değişkenini always olarak değiştirmek denenebilirmiş.

Kod: [Seç]
Restart=always
Başlık: Ynt: Duran servis otomatik yeniden başlatılsın
Gönderen: istanbul - 19 Eylül 2016, 15:39:17
 /lib/systemd/system altınca değiştirebileceğim bir mysql dosyası bulamadım
Başlık: Ynt: Duran servis otomatik yeniden başlatılsın
Gönderen: Danny - 19 Eylül 2016, 15:55:39
/etc/my.cnf veya /etc/mysql/my.cnf

dizinine gelin, tam olarak nerde bulunuyordu hatırlayamadım. bulamazsanız ;

Kod: [Seç]
find / -type f -name my.cnf

ilgili conf dosyasını açıp ;

Kod: [Seç]
[mysqld]
...
interactive_timeout=30
[client]
port=3306
socket=~/dir/mysql.sock
reconnect=false


false kısmını true yapıp deneyebilirsin. koptuktan sonra 30 saniye sonra otomatik olarak bağlanması gerekiyor 30 değerini de istediğin gibi değiştirebilirsin.